编程语言的背景怎么写的

时间:2025-01-24 20:12:39 游戏攻略

编程语言的语言背景主要涉及其发展过程中所处的历史和文化背景,以及计算机科学的发展历程。以下是编程语言背景的几个重要方面:

计算机的发展与进步:

编程语言的出现与计算机技术的进步密切相关。从最初的机器语言和汇编语言,到高级语言的兴起,都是为了简化编程过程和提高编程效率。

计算机科学的起源:

计算机科学作为一门学科的起源可以追溯到20世纪40年代,当时人们开始研究如何设计一种能够执行算法的机器。为了更方便地与计算机进行交互,人们开始研究开发编程语言。

机器语言与汇编语言:

早期的计算机只能理解机器语言,也就是由一系列0和1组成的指令。随着计算机技术的发展,人们开始使用汇编语言,它是一种更易于人理解的低级语言。然而,机器语言和汇编语言都需要直接访问计算机硬件,编写程序的过程复杂且容易发生错误。

高级语言的兴起:

为了简化编程过程,人们开始研究开发高级语言。高级语言是一种抽象级别更高的编程语言,通过使用更接近于人类自然语言的语法和结构,使程序员能够更加便捷地编写程序。高级语言会经过编译器或解释器的处理,最终转换为机器语言执行。

自动化需求:

计算机的普及使得处理大量数据和复杂计算变得必要。为了提高处理效率,需要开发一种能够自动执行指令的工具,即编程语言。

编程语言的发展:

从最初的机器指令到汇编语言,再到高级语言,编程语言不断发展,以适应不断变化的计算需求和技术环境。每种编程语言都有其独特的语法和特性,适用于不同的应用场景。

编程规范与代码风格:

编程不仅仅是编写代码,还包括遵循一定的编程规范和代码风格。这些规范有助于提高代码的可读性和可维护性,使得代码更易于理解和协作。

计算机科学与其他学科的关系:

编程不仅涉及计算机科学,还与数学、逻辑思维和创造力等多个领域密切相关。掌握这些领域的知识有助于程序员更好地理解和解决问题。

通过了解这些方面,可以更全面地理解编程语言的语言背景,从而更好地掌握和应用编程语言。